You can cover a lot of your study material if you dedicate 10-12 hours per day. But you need to be really clear in your mind why do you want it as it is difficult to sustain this daily.
1 . Wake up early preferably by 7 am and get to your study table by 7:30 – 8 am. Study for 4 solid hours. Aim to cover the difficult portions in this time period specially topics which require memorising.
2. Take an hour’s break till 1 pm and have your lunch. Again study till 5 pm for 4 hours. Try to cover portions in this time where you need to work out problems, solve sums. You might feel sleepy but you know this can be done
3. Again an hour’s break and then sit back at 6pm for 3 hours. This should be routine as most of us are accustomed to study in the evening.
After 9-9:30 pm, all you need to do is relax and unwind yourself. Watch some good shows, movies, have dinner and have a solid 7 hours of sleep to get ready for the next day.
If you can be consistent with the above routine, it would help you a lot and provide the confidence to tackle the toughest competitive examinations
